China wants to double its trade turnover in Poland
China in the next five years wants to double trade flows in Poland – said Wen Jiabao, China's prime minister on Thursday in Warsaw, Poland in his opening speech at the Central Europe-China economic forum.
The Chinese prime minister told that China and Poland have long-term plans to intensify cooperation. A joint committee will be established to deepen cooperation in the industrial sector and in the area advanced technologies. Among others a committee of experts will be set up, which will deal with the communication and tourism projects. (MTI)
